About MPCH:


MPCH specializes in cutting-edge cryptographic storage solutions designed to provide maximum security for enterprises' most sensitive digital assets, including cryptographic keys, secrets and private data. Our approach integrates multiple layers of both physical and cyber defences to establish fortified security measures based on zero-trust and zero-knowledge principles. Our comprehensive approach future-proofs digital infrastructure against current and emerging threats, including those posed by advancements in AI and quantum computing technology.


Job Overview:


The Business Operations Manager will be a key part of MPCH’s operations team, responsible for analyzing and improving operational workflows, managing process documentation, and driving key operational projects. The ideal candidate will have strong analytical skills, a deep understanding of operational processes, and the ability to collaborate across departments to ensure smooth operations.


Key Responsibilities:


  • Operational Analysis & Optimization: Analyze current operational workflows, identify areas for improvement, and implement solutions to increase efficiency.
  • Process Documentation: Develop, manage, and maintain process documentation across various departments, ensuring all operational procedures are standardized and followed.
  • Project Management: Lead and manage cross-functional operational projects from initiation to completion, ensuring that deliverables are met on time and within scope.
  • Data-Driven Decision Making: Analyze key performance indicators (KPIs) and metrics to provide actionable insights that will enhance operational performance.
  • Risk Management: Identify operational risks and develop mitigation strategies to ensure business continuity, especially in critical security environments.
  • Collaboration: Work closely with teams across the organization (Product, Finance, Technology, and Customer Success) to ensure alignment and integration of operational improvements.
  • Change Management: Lead change initiatives, ensuring smooth transitions and adoption of new processes and technologies.
  • Customer Integration: Facilitate seamless integration of customers into the company’s product, ensuring they understand its full capabilities and value.

  • Regulatory Compliance Integration: Ensure that operational processes and product designs align with industry regulations and compliance standards, facilitating smooth collaboration with regulators and minimizing legal risks.


Desired Experience:


  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Operations Management, or related field. An MBA or other advanced degree is a plus.
  • Experience: 5+ years in operations management or business analysis, ideally in technology, finance, or cybersecurity sectors.
  • Technical Skills: Proficient in business analysis tools (e.g., Excel, SQL, Tableau), project management software ( Jira), and documentation tools ( Confluence).
  • Industry Knowledge: Experience working in industries with high compliance standards such as finance, government, or cybersecurity is preferred.
  • Problem Solving: Demonstrated ability to analyze complex problems, identify solutions, and implement change effectively.
  • Communication: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to present findings and recommendations clearly to senior management.
  • Leadership: Strong leadership skills with the ability to manage cross-functional teams and drive operational projects to success.
  • Attention to Detail: A meticulous approach to ensuring processes are both efficient and compliant with relevant standards.
